Output e66436a100b6a9e259c8aa31ea7217f16bfdb8b3b774f7f5d0abcc1392632295:1

value
152731124
script pubkey
OP_0 OP_PUSHBYTES_20 6044aba30465cfe8d6cc6c2fcbe5f44eb2072085
address
ltc1qvpz2hgcyvh8734kvdshuhe05f6eqwgy909qckg
transaction
e66436a100b6a9e259c8aa31ea7217f16bfdb8b3b774f7f5d0abcc1392632295
spent
true